The application relates to the technical field of computers, in particular to a computer assembly teaching device; the computer assembly teaching device comprises a microcontroller and a power supply control and detection circuit, a base detection circuit, a memory bar detection circuit, a hard disk detection circuit, a fan detection circuit, a PCIEX detection circuit, an Ethernet communication circuit, a USB detection circuit, a front panel output signal control circuit and a detection result output circuit connected with the microcontroller; the computer assembly teaching device is connected with an assembled computer device, the computer assembly teaching device realizes automatic detection of the assembly situation of each main component of a computer mainboard, the process of detecting whether computer assembly is completed by relying on manpower is saved, the computer assembly situation is judged through a final output voltage signal, and the reason for assembly failure is accurately obtained.

[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of computer, in particular, to a computer assembly teaching device. BACKGROUND

[0002] Computer assembly refers to the process of assembling computer hardware into a working computer before the computer is used. Different assemblers have different assembly operations on hardware in computer assembly, but the processor, motherboard, memory, hard disk, optical drive, graphics card, sound card, display, sound box, power supply, keyboard, mouse, etc. are essential. Nowadays, computers are becoming more and more popular, so computer assembly should be a basic skill that everyone must have. However, at present, the computer assembly detection is often manually detected one by one by the assembler, which consumes a lot of time and energy. In addition, if all parts are assembled with actual computer parts during the assembly training process, some electronic components are easy to be damaged in the repeated disassembly process, which greatly increases the cost. If some waste parts are used for assembly teaching, the success or failure of the assembly cannot be known at the first time, and the teacher needs to check one by one, which not only wastes time but also consumes energy, and the reason for the assembly failure cannot be known. [0179] Computer motherboards are typically powered by a standard ATX power supply. The power supply provided in this embodiment offers multiple power sources to the motherboard, including +12V, +5V, +5V standby, and +3.3V. However, by default, only the +5V standby power supply is powered, while the other power supplies are in a state of being off. In this embodiment, the +5V standby power supply is used to power the microcontroller. When the power button is pressed, the microcontroller begins to control the other power supplies to power on.

[0186] The CPU used in the computer assembly teaching equipment is the LGA1150 CPU socket. This model is widely available on the market, with many options to choose from, making it quite representative. The CPU socket has each pin fanned out according to its CPU function. It is capable of independent operation. For CPU installation testing, an infrared photoelectric switch is used to verify that the CPU is correctly installed.

[0235] The USB ports on the motherboard are Universal Serial Bus (USB) interfaces used to connect external devices. They are a crucial interface for data transfer and communication between the computer and external devices, with a wide range of applications. In this design, the motherboard integrates four USB ports and a USB bus controller. When a USB device is plugged into a USB port on the motherboard, the motherboard detects the insertion by sensing voltage changes or insertion / removal signals in the slot. This can be achieved by adding detection lines (such as VCC, D+, D-) to the USB port's circuitry. Once the motherboard detects the device's insertion, the USB controller begins communicating with the device to verify its identity and function. The USB device sends a specific identifier (ID) and descriptor to the USB controller so that the controller can identify the device's type and function.

[0273] The SATA hard drive interface is currently the primary hard drive interface in computers. Typically, at least four SATA hard drive interfaces are integrated on a computer motherboard. In addition to the data interface, SATA hard drives also have power supply circuitry, but the power supply is usually directly provided by an ATX power supply. The SATA communication line can be used to detect whether a hard drive is connected.

[0276] This embodiment is based on any one of embodiments 1-12 above, such as Figure 42 As shown, the computer assembly process is explained in conjunction with the motherboard structure diagram.

[0277] Computer assembly is a relatively complex process that requires following the correct steps. Below are the general steps for assembling a computer:

[0278] (1) Preparation:

[0279] Collect the necessary hardware components, including motherboard, processor, memory, storage devices, power supply, graphics card, etc.

[0280] Prepare assembly tools, such as screwdrivers, tweezers, thermal paste, etc.

[0281] Create a clean, static-safe working environment.

[0282] (2) Install the motherboard:

[0283] Place the motherboard on the workbench and find a suitable case based on the motherboard size.

[0284] Align the motherboard with the rear panel of the chassis, ensuring that the I / O ports are aligned with the openings in the rear panel.

[0285] Secure the motherboard to the case using screws.

[0286] (3) Install the processor and heatsink:

[0287] Depending on the motherboard type, open the protective cover of the CPU socket.

[0288] Insert the processor into the socket, ensuring it is aligned with the socket pins, and press down gently to ensure it is firmly inserted.

[0289] Apply an appropriate amount of thermal paste to the processor.

[0290] Install and secure the radiator according to its type.

[0291] (4) Install memory:

[0292] Determine the memory installation location based on the motherboard type and memory slots.

[0293] Insert the memory into the slot, ensuring it aligns with the slot's gold fingers, and apply even pressure to firmly insert it.

[0294] (5) Install storage devices:

[0295] Based on the chassis type and storage device type, find the appropriate installation location for the hard drive or solid-state drive.

[0296] Use screws to secure the storage device inside the chassis.

[0297] (6) Connect the power supply and data cable:

[0298] Align the power connector with the power slot on the motherboard and insert it to supply power.

[0299] Connect the SATA data cable or other data cable to the corresponding interface on the storage device and motherboard as needed.

[0300] (7) Install the graphics card and other expansion cards:

[0301] Insert the graphics card or other expansion card into the PCI-E slot and secure it with screws.

[0302] (8) Connect the front panel and other interfaces:

[0303] Connect the power button, reset button, USB port, and other cables on the front panel of the computer case to the corresponding pins on the motherboard.

[0304] (9) Organize cables:

[0305] Organize all cables so that they do not obstruct the operation of fans or other components and maintain airflow.

[0306] (10) Check connections and component installation:

[0307] Make sure all components are properly inserted and secured, with no loose screws or cables.

[0308] (11) Shut down the chassis:

[0309] Replace the chassis cover and secure it with screws.

[0310] (12) Connect external devices such as monitor, keyboard, and mouse:

[0311] Connect external devices such as monitors, keyboards, and mice to the computer through the corresponding interfaces.

[0312] (13) Power-on test:

[0313] Connect the power cord and turn on the power switch.

[0314] Check if the computer can start normally and monitor the system's power-on self-test process.
